Title: OpenLyrics export non-compliant for split verses Status in OpenLP - Worship Presentation Software: In Progress Bug description: OpenLP 1.9.7 When exporting to OpenLyrics there is a case where the file created is non-compliant to the OpenLyrics standard. In OpenLP, the only way to obtain a 'hard break' (split verse across two or more slides) is to create separate consecutive 'verses' but number them the same: ---[Verse:1]--- Amazing grace! How sweet the sound That saved a wretch like me; ---[Verse:1]--- I once was lost, but now am found, Was blind, but now I see. When exported to OpenLyics, this results in two verses both with name="v1". However, the OpenLyrics spec says "There shouldn’t be two or more verses the same name." The correct way to indicate split verses in OpenLyrics is with name="v1a", name="v1b", etc. <http://openlyrics.info/dataformat.html#verse-name> While on this topic, should we talk about better ways to specify 'hard breaks' within OpenLP?
